Ukraine - Persistence to last grade of primary

Persistence to last grade of primary, female (% of cohort)

Persistence to last grade of primary, female (% of cohort) in Ukraine was 98.68 as of 2019. Its highest value over the past 26 years was 99.94 in 1993, while its lowest value was 68.17 in 2014.

Definition: Persistence to last grade of primary is the percentage of children enrolled in the first grade of primary school who eventually reach the last grade of primary education. The estimate is based on the reconstructed cohort method.

Persistence to last grade of primary, male (% of cohort)

Persistence to last grade of primary, male (% of cohort) in Ukraine was 98.14 as of 2019. Its highest value over the past 26 years was 99.47 in 2012, while its lowest value was 68.26 in 2014.

Persistence to last grade of primary, total (% of cohort)

Persistence to last grade of primary, total (% of cohort) in Ukraine was 98.40 as of 2019. Its highest value over the past 48 years was 99.35 in 2012, while its lowest value was 68.22 in 2014.
